Product Description

Since its introduction, the Canadian Maple Leaf Series has been a fundamental part of the Royal Canadian Mint’s offerings. The series started with gold coins in 1979 and expanded to silver in 1988, with each coin proudly featuring the iconic sugar maple leaf on the reverse. Additionally, the Royal Canadian Mint has produced limited-edition privy-marked coins within this series, providing collectors with unique options. Obverse

The obverse side of the 2025 1/10 oz Gold Treasured Maple Leaf Coins features His Majesty King Charles III. This is the first portrait of King Charles III on Royal Canadian Mint coins, created by Canadian artist Steven Rosati in 2024. The effigy shows King Charles III in a left-facing profile, without a crown.

Reverse

On the reverse, the 2025 Canadian Gold Treasured Maple Leaf Polar Bear Privy Coins highlight Walter Otts classic design of the sugar maple leaf. Accompanying this design is a distinctive privy mark of two polar bears nuzzling together, which adds a delightful touch.

History

Polar bears are primarily carnivorous, specializing as hunters of marine mammals like seals. They can detect a seal’s breathing hole from nearly a mile away, waiting patiently for hours while conserving energy until their prey surfaces.
